Appointments to the Rules Committee

Pursuant to subsection (2) of section 51B of the Judicature Act 1908 as enacted by section 4 of the Judicature Amendment Act (No. 2) 1985 the Chief Justice of New Zealand has appointed

The Honourable Richard Ian Barker of Auckland, and The Honourable Johann Thomas Eichelbaum of Wellington, both Judges of the High Court of New Zealand,
Edmund Walter Thomas, Esquire, of Auckland, one of Her Majesty's Counsel, and
John Anthony Doogue, Esquire, of Nelson, Barrister

to be members of the Rules Committee, to hold office for the term of 3 years commencing on the 1st day of January 1986.

Dated at Wellington this 9th day of December 1985.
GEOFFREY PALMER, Attorney-General.

Appointments to the Rules Committee of Members for a Special Purpose

Pursuant to subsection (3) of section 51B of the Judicature Act 1908 as enacted by section 4 of the Judicature Amendment Act (No. 2) 1985 the Chief Justice of New Zealand has appointed

Robert Andrew McGechan, Esquire, of Wellington, one of Her Majesty's Counsel and
George Paterson Barton of Wellington, Barrister

to be members of the Rules Committee, for the special purpose of collating accumulated amendments to the High Court Rules 1985 and of assimilating to the procedure introduced by those Rules the procedure hitherto followed under miscellaneous statutes other than the Judicature Act 1908.

Dated at Wellington this 9th day of December 1985.
GEOFFREY PALMER, Attorney-General.

Member of the Carter Observatory Board Appointed

Pursuant to the Carter Observatory Act amended by the Carter Observatory Amendments of 1972, 1977 and 1981, I have appointed the following persons to be members of the Carter Observatory Board for the terms set out against their respective names:

Arthur Ellis Kinsella, B.A., M.A., until 31 December 1986,
Harry Joseph Trodahl, M.Sc.C., P.H.D., until 31 December 1985,
Malcolm Arthur Shellock, A.C.A., A.C.I.S., J.P., until 31 December 1990,
John Hearnshaw, P.H.D., until 31 December 1990.

Dated at Wellington this 12th day of December 1985.
R. J. TIZARD, Minister of Science and Technology.

Appointment to the Medical Research Council of New Zealand

Pursuant to section 4 (1) of the Medical Research Council Act 1956 (as amended by section 3 (1) of the Medical Research Council Amendment Act 1965 and by section 2 of the Medical Research Council Amendment Act 1981), His Excellency the Governor-General has been pleased to appoint:

James Kempster Guthrie, B.A., L.L.B.

as a member of the Medical Research Council of New Zealand for a term of 3 years, commencing 1 October 1984.

Dated at Wellington this 11th day of December 1985.
MICHAEL BASSETT, Minister of Health.

Tobacco Board Election Regulations 1975—Election of Tobacco Manufacturers' Representative for Appointment as a Member of the Tobacco Board

Pursuant to regulation 8 (5) of the Tobacco Board Election Regulations 1975, I hereby declare

David John Weaver to be elected and deemed nominated by the New Zealand Tobacco Manufacturers' Federation (Incorporated) for appointment by the Minister of Trade and Industry, as a manufacturers' representative to the Tobacco Board for the purpose of section 4 (1) of the Tobacco Growing Industry Act 1974.

Dated this 12th day of December 1985.
DAVID CAYGILL, Minister of Trade and Industry.
